The Sheep and Wool Utilization, Research and Market Development Commission shall have the power to: 1. Make such reasonable expenditures of funds as is necessary to carry out the provisions of the Oklahoma Sheep and Wool Producers Act; 2. Devise, adopt and conduct a program of education and publicity; 3. Cooperate with local, state or national organizations, whether public or private, in carrying out the purposes of the Oklahoma Sheep and Wool Producers Act, and to enter into such contracts as may be necessary. No Commission funds shall be used, directly or indirectly, or as a result of contract or agreement with other persons or organizations, in supporting or opposing political candidates, political officeholders, and legislation, either state or national; 4. Legislative History
Added by Laws 1973, c. 164, § 8, emerg. eff. May 16, 1973. Amended by Laws 2001, c. 146, § 66, emerg. eff. April 30, 2001. Renumbered from § 1508 of this title by Laws 2001, c. 146, § 253, emerg. eff. April 30, 2001.
